A great place to start is with a quilting ruler named the Double Diamond Ruler.

The Double Diamond Ruler offers a great way for you to add a diamond-shaped ornamentation to any design. Prior to the invention of the Double Diamond Ruler it was quite cumbersome to create a diamond pattern. In the past the process involved making a pattern onto fusible interfacing, ironing it onto the material and then snipping the drawn lines with a pair of scissors. Talk about time consuming! Thanks to the Double Diamond Ruler this is no longer necessary.

The Double Diamond Ruler can be found in two sizes which makes it possible for you to make both 1 1/2″ or 3 1/2″ wide diamonds. Utilize the 1 1/2″ Double Diamond Ruler to create an attention-getting eyeglass case or purse strap. Add distinctive, dimensional diamonds to a wall hanging, table runner or even table topper using the 3 1/2″ Double Diamond Ruler.

Once you have decided what size Double Diamond Ruler works best for your project you’ll need to select 3 quality fabrics to work with: a background fabric, main fabric and contrast fabric. Solid color cloths work best but the diamonds do not display well if you utilize large prints. Nonetheless, small prints can result in an intersting effect.
